Transaction 500527a7a278412789c52c8082ea5d711fb403db86877010851a267aced6d781
1 Input
1 Output
-
500527a7a278412789c52c8082ea5d711fb403db86877010851a267aced6d781:0
- value
- 585500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a48f453a25ad819c40133230c2ad0a0f1170def OP_EQUAL
- address
- 3EJCZycupjRVm2Dh45ZM3YFduNZdzAWJnD